Transaction 71b23c2072141724014b39e082ced2bb0ba42e78447053ae9ee09fd7a211af29
2 Input
2 Outputs
- 71b23c2072141724014b39e082ced2bb0ba42e78447053ae9ee09fd7a211af29:0
- 71b23c2072141724014b39e082ced2bb0ba42e78447053ae9ee09fd7a211af29:1
value 953928
address 1FxqepZNF7HxVbsu7d5Ayjp5rjrs2LcJUr
value 130100
address 3NSrxhHmMmyK9fie8j9RbymK8UYLPPmFfh